    SLATE INFORMATION: A New Cunarder ENGLAND: Barrow-in-Furness: EXT BARROW,LANC? Video Roll Title: A new Cunarder. The 'Scythia' launched from Messrs. Vickers yards at Barrow.:146ft Issue sheet title: A NEW CUNARDER. THE 'SCYTHIA' LAUNCHED FROM MESSRS VICKERS YARDS AT BARROW. VICKERS: Yard at Barrow. Launch of the "Scythia" TITLE: MAIN TITLE (8ft) SV. Bow of "Scythia" (14ft) GV. PAN. Guests on platform (20ft) SCU. Woman dignitary performing launching ceremony (28ft) SV. Ship down slipway (2 shots) (51ft) Ships and Boats, Great Britain, Ceremonies - Launchings ship, boat, shipyard, shipbuilding Background: The cunarder Scythia is launched from Vickers Yards at Barrow FILM ID: VLVA6J33OT58LCIK9ECDVI2BEBZMF To license this film, visit https://www.britishpathe.com
